By me in NW Indiana Raptors are not allowed.
I've read a few threads where Raptor owners are going through car washes without a problem. But most have 35's, one guy mentioned he got banned when he changed to 37's. Alot of them mentioned they went with the trackless lazar car wash with out a issue. Owners manual states no automatic car wash, but I'm sure that's Ford covering their butt.

i use a drive through car wash quite often. Just find a touchless wash (LaserWash around here). I’ve found many that are wide enough to accommodate even wider cars than a Raptor. Just can’t use the ones that have tracks that’s all. Also, with the 360 camera, parking and maneuvering a Raptor isn’t a big deal. Multiple angles on the front cam is amazing.
